Dr. Larry Leonakis can ensure you never suffer from wobbly dentures again with our high-quality implant dentures. When you receive implant dentures in Carson City, Nevada, they are custom made to fit the unique contours of your mouth, providing stability and comfort. Please call our office at 775-882-0635 if you would like to speak with our dentist about your denture options.